#46753f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#46753f is composed of 27.5% red, 45.9% green and 24.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 46.2%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 112.2 degrees, a saturation of 30% and a lightness of 35.3%. #46753f color hex could be obtained by blending #8cea7e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#46753f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#46753f has RGB values of R:70, G:117, B:63 and CMYK values of C:0.4, M:0, Y:0.46, K:0.54. Its decimal value is 4617535.
